Helpful components right under your fingers

Use huge amount of integrated technologies to create best integrations

Telegram

Telegram is a messaging app with a focus on speed and security, it’s super-fast, simple and free. You can use Telegram on all your devices at the same time — your messages sync seamlessly across any number of your phones, tablets or computers.

Categories: Communication Messaging
Featured applications for  Telegram  connector
No applications available
Telegram   connector features
Actions
Data requests
  • Send request for user phone contact data

    Parameters:

      • Chat id to send message, String
      • Message text, String
      • Text of the button,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Files operations
  • Use this method to download file content. For the moment, bots can download files of up to 20MB in size.

    Parameters:

      • File identifier, String
      • Bot ID, String

    Returns:

    • file_url, String
    • file_id, String
    • file_size, Integer
    • file_path, String
  • Use this method to get basic info about a file and prepare it for downloading. For the moment, bots can download files of up to 20MB in size.

    Parameters:

      • File identifier, String
      • Bot ID, String

    Returns:

    • file_id, String
    • file_size, Integer
    • file_path, String
  • Personal messages
  • Send personal document message

    Parameters:

      • File MIME-type, String
      • File url to send, String
      • File caption, String
      • Telegram user id, Integer
      • Phone number, String
      • User name, String
        • First name, String
        • Last name, String
      • Your telegram user ID, String

    Returns:

    • success, Boolean
    • messageId, Integer
  • Send personal media message

    Parameters:

      • File url to send, String
      • File caption, String
      • Telegram user id, Integer
      • Phone number, String
      • User name, String
        • First name, String
        • Last name, String
      • Your telegram user ID, String

    Returns:

    • success, Boolean
    • messageId, Integer
  • Send personal message

    Parameters:

      • Message to send, String
      • Telegram user id, Integer
      • Phone number, String
      • User name, String
        • First name, String
        • Last name, String
      • Your telegram user ID, String

    Returns:

    • success, Boolean
    • messageId, Integer
  • Send message
  • Forward messages of any kind

    Parameters:

      • Chat id to send message, String
      • Forward message chat id, String
      • Disable notification, Boolean
      • Message id to forward, Integer
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send audio message to channel

    Parameters:

      • Audio file to send, String
      • Audio caption, String
      • Duration of the audio, Integer
      • Performer, String
      • Track name, String
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Start chat action

    Parameters:

      • Chat id to send message, String
      • Type of action to broadcast, Integer
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send contact to channel

    Parameters:

      • Contact's phone number, String
      • Contact's first name, String
      • Contact's first name, String
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send location message to channel

    Parameters:

      • Latitude of location, Number
      • Latitude of location, Number
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send text message to channel

    Parameters:

      • Message text, String
      • Parse mode, String
      • Disable web page preview, Boolean
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send photo to chennel

    Parameters:

      • Photo url or id, String
      • Photo caption, String
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send video message to chanel

    Parameters:

      • Video to send, String
      • Duration of sent video, Integer
      • Video width, Integer
      • Video height, Integer
      • Video caption, Integer
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send video note to chanel

    Parameters:

      • Video note to send, String
      • Duration of sent video, Integer
      • Video width and height, Integer
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send voice message to channel

    Parameters:

      • Audio file to send, String
      • Voice message caption, String
      • Duration of the voice message, Integer
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send messages
  • Send audio messages to channel

    Parameters:

      • audiosList, Array [Object]
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Array [Object]
  • Send contacts to channel

    Parameters:

      • Contact's phone number, Array [Object]
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Array [Object]
  • Send document to chennel

    Parameters:

      • File to send, String
      • Document caption, String
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Object
    • error_code, Integer
    • description, String
  • Send location messages to channel

    Parameters:

      • Locations, Array [Object]
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Array [Object]
  • Send text messages to channel

    Parameters:

      • Message text, Array [Object]
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Array [Object]
  • Send documents to chennel

    Parameters:

      • Files to send, Array [Object]
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Array [Object]
  • Send photos to chennel

    Parameters:

      • photoModels, Array [Object]
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Array [Object]
  • Send video messages to chanel

    Parameters:

      • Video to send, Array [Object]
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Array [Object]
  • Send voice messages to channel

    Parameters:

      • Audio files to send, Array [Object]
      • Chat id to send message, String
      • Message id to reply, Integer
      • Disable notification, Boolean
        • inline_keyboard, Array [Array]
        • keyboard, Array [Array]
        • force_reply, Boolean
        • remove_keyboard, Boolean
        • resize_keyboard, Boolean
        • one_time_keyboard, Boolean
        • selective, Boolean
      • Send raw file content, Boolean
      • Bot ID, String

    Returns:

    • ok, String
    • result, Array [Object]
  • Updates
  • Get updates

    Parameters:

      • Your telegram user ID, String

    Returns:

    • newMessages, Array [Object]
    • chats, Array [Object]
    • otherUpdates, Array [Object]
    • users, Array [Object]
    • newEncryptedMessages, Array [Object]
Triggers
Conversations
  • Trigger activate when Telegram user start chat with bot or add bot to chat

    Parameters:

      • Ste bot, String

    Returns:

    • usersIds, Array [Integer]
    • chatId, Integer
    • chanelType, String
    • fromUser, Object
  • Data requests
  • Trigger activate when message from Telegram when user send his phone number to bot

    Parameters:

      • Telegram Bot ID, String

    Returns:

    • updateId, Integer
    • contact, Object
    • fromUser, Object
    • message, Object
  • Messages
  • Trigger activate when message from Telegram user to bot received

    Parameters:

      • Telegram Bot ID, String

    Returns:

    • message, Object
    • updateId, Integer
    • activities, Array [Object]